There are two types of injectors... Saturated and Peak and Hold... Some OBD 1 and all OBD 2 Honda's come factory with Saturated injectors... When you buy new ones, Peak and Hold are much cheaper once you get into high cc's... So you need a resistor box from any 88-91 CRX Si to run the Peak and Hold injectors, or buy 550cc Saturated... You only need the resistor box if you go above 440cc's I believe... HTH...
